Understanding the Algorithmic Opt-Out Feature
Bluesky's newly introduced algorithmic opt-out feature is designed to give users more control over their social media interactions. By allowing users to opt out of algorithm-driven content distribution, Bluesky aims to foster a more personalized experience, focusing on direct follower engagement instead of viral reach. This feature is crucial in an era where many users feel overwhelmed by algorithmic pressures to gain visibility.
In the first third of this analysis, it’s important to note that according to TechCrunch, this feature aims to reduce the stress associated with content creation by enabling users to post specifically for their followers without the fear of going viral. This change is significant as it shifts the focus back to community-driven engagement rather than algorithmic determinism.

How It Works
The algorithmic opt-out works by modifying the way posts are distributed. Instead of pushing content through a complex algorithm designed to maximize visibility based on engagement metrics, Bluesky allows users to select an option that restricts their posts to their direct followers. This mechanism can be achieved through a simple toggle in the user settings, which immediately alters the reach of each post.

Comparative Analysis with Existing Technologies
Alternative Approaches to User Control
Bluesky's algorithmic opt-out feature sets itself apart from existing technologies by directly addressing the nuances of user engagement and content visibility. Compared to traditional social media platforms that rely heavily on algorithmic amplification, Bluesky’s approach offers a refreshing alternative.
Comparison with Other Platforms
- Instagram: While Instagram allows some degree of content control through private accounts, the core mechanics still favor posts designed to go viral.
- Twitter: Twitter’s algorithm often prioritizes trending topics over personalized feeds, leaving users feeling disconnected from their actual followers.
- Facebook: Although Facebook has experimented with various engagement settings, it still relies on algorithms that often prioritize paid content over organic reach.
Bluesky’s model could potentially disrupt these norms by providing a clear path for users who prefer authentic interactions over mass visibility.
